宝塔面板实战指南:从零搭建网站到配置便宜的SSL证书,一站式安全建站全解析
引言:为什么选择宝塔面板?
在当今数字化时代,无论是个人博客、企业官网,还是电商系统、小程序后端,搭建一个稳定、安全、高效的网站已成为刚需。然而,对于非专业运维人员而言,Linux服务器的命令行操作、Web环境的配置、数据库的管理、SSL证书的部署等技术门槛,常常令人望而却步。
正是在这样的背景下,宝塔面板应运而生。作为国内最受欢迎的服务器管理面板之一,宝塔面板以其“可视化、一键部署、操作简单、功能强大”的特点,极大降低了建站门槛,让普通用户也能轻松管理自己的服务器。
本文将从零开始,手把手教你如何使用宝塔面板搭建网站,并重点讲解如何为网站配置便宜的SSL证书,实现HTTPS加密访问,提升网站安全性与搜索引擎排名。无论你是新手站长、开发者,还是中小企业IT负责人,本文都将为你提供一套完整、实用、可落地的建站解决方案。
第一章:初识宝塔面板——什么是宝塔面板?
宝塔面板是一款由宝塔官方开发的服务器运维管理软件,支持Linux和Windows系统(本文以Linux为主)。它通过图形化界面,将原本复杂的服务器操作(如安装Nginx/Apache、配置PHP、管理MySQL、设置防火墙等)简化为“点一点鼠标”即可完成的操作。
宝塔面板的核心优势包括:
- 一键部署LNMP/LAMP环境:无需手动编译安装,几分钟即可搭建完整的Web运行环境。
- 可视化文件管理:类似Windows资源管理器的操作体验,支持在线编辑、上传、压缩、解压等。
- 网站管理便捷:支持多站点管理、伪静态设置、301跳转、反向代理等高级功能。
- 安全防护完善:内置防火墙、SSH安全、网站防篡改、登录限制等安全机制。
- SSL证书集成:支持免费Let's Encrypt证书,也支持导入第三方SSL证书,包括便宜的SSL证书。
值得一提的是,宝塔面板不仅免费版功能强大,其专业版还提供了更多企业级功能,如网站监控报表、计划任务增强、网站加速等。对于大多数个人和中小企业用户,免费版已完全满足日常需求。
第二章:安装宝塔面板——从零开始配置服务器
在开始安装前,请确保你已拥有一台云服务器(如阿里云、腾讯云、华为云等),并已开放以下端口:
- 8888(宝塔面板默认端口)
- 80(HTTP)
- 443(HTTPS)
- 22(SSH,用于远程登录)
以CentOS 7系统为例,安装宝塔面板的步骤如下:
- 通过SSH工具(如Xshell、FinalShell)登录服务器。
- 执行官方安装命令(请访问宝塔官网获取最新命令):
curl -sSO http://download.bt.cn/install/install_panel.sh && bash install_panel.sh ed8484bec
- 等待5-10分钟,安装完成后,系统会输出面板登录地址、用户名和密码。
- 在浏览器中访问该地址(如 http://你的服务器IP:8888),使用账号密码登录。
首次登录后,宝塔面板会引导你安装Web环境。建议选择LNMP(Linux + Nginx + MySQL + PHP)组合,因其性能优异、资源占用低,适合大多数网站。
安装完成后,你将看到一个功能齐全的控制面板,左侧菜单包括:首页、网站、FTP、数据库、文件、安全、计划任务、软件商店等模块。
第三章:创建你的第一个网站
在宝塔面板中创建网站非常简单,只需几步:
- 点击左侧菜单的“网站” → “添加站点”。
- 填写域名(如 www.example.com),注意:域名需提前解析到服务器IP。
- 选择PHP版本(如PHP 8.1),数据库可选“不创建”或“MySQL”。
- 点击“提交”,网站即创建成功。
此时,宝塔面板会在 /www/wwwroot/你的域名
目录下生成网站根目录。你可以通过“文件”功能上传网站程序(如WordPress、Typecho、Discuz等),或直接在线编辑 index.html
文件进行测试。
访问你的域名(如 http://www.example.com),如果看到“恭喜,站点创建成功!”页面,说明网站已正常运行。
第四章:为什么网站必须启用HTTPS?
在互联网安全日益重要的今天,HTTP明文传输已无法满足用户对隐私和数据安全的需求。HTTPS(HTTP over SSL/TLS)通过SSL证书对传输数据进行加密,有效防止中间人攻击、数据窃取和内容篡改。
启用HTTPS的好处包括:
- 提升用户信任度:浏览器地址栏显示“锁”图标,增强访客安全感。
- 提高SEO排名:Google、百度等搜索引擎优先收录HTTPS网站。
- 满足合规要求:如支付接口、小程序、APP后端等强制要求HTTPS。
- 防止运营商劫持:避免广告注入、页面篡改等问题。
因此,为网站配置SSL证书,已成为现代建站的标配操作。
第五章:宝塔面板中的SSL证书配置方案
宝塔面板提供了多种SSL证书配置方式,用户可根据需求选择:
5.1 免费SSL证书:Let's Encrypt
宝塔面板原生支持Let's Encrypt免费证书,有效期90天,可自动续签。操作步骤:
- 进入“网站”列表,点击目标站点的“设置”。
- 切换到“SSL”选项卡。
- 选择“Let's Encrypt”,填写邮箱,勾选域名。
- 点击“申请”,等待几秒即可完成。
优点:完全免费、自动续签;缺点:不支持泛域名(*.example.com),且部分老旧浏览器兼容性略差。
5.2 便宜的SSL证书:第三方商业证书
对于需要更高兼容性、品牌信任度或泛域名支持的用户,购买便宜的SSL证书是更优选择。市面上有许多高性价比的SSL证书提供商,价格从几十元到几百元不等,远低于传统CA机构的数千元报价。
这些便宜的SSL证书通常具备以下特点:
- 由知名CA机构(如Sectigo、GeoTrust、RapidSSL)签发,浏览器100%信任。
- 支持单域名、多域名、泛域名等多种类型。
- 提供128/256位高强度加密。
- 签发速度快,通常10分钟内完成。
在宝塔面板中部署第三方SSL证书也非常简单:
- 购买SSL证书后,下载证书文件(通常包含 .crt 和 .key 文件)。
- 在宝塔面板“SSL”选项卡中,选择“其他证书”。
- 将 .crt 内容粘贴到“证书(PEM格式)”框,.key 内容粘贴到“私钥(KEY格式)”框。
- 点击“保存”,然后“强制HTTPS”即可。
值得一提的是,宝塔面板,好用的SSL证书合作渠道提供了多种高性价比SSL证书,价格实惠、签发迅速,非常适合预算有限的个人站长和中小企业用户。
第六章:如何选择适合你的SSL证书?
面对琳琅满目的SSL证书,如何选择?以下是选购建议:
6.1 按验证级别分类
- DV证书(域名验证):仅验证域名所有权,适合个人博客、小型网站。价格最低,签发最快。Let's Encrypt和大多数便宜的SSL证书都属于此类。
- OV证书(组织验证):需验证企业真实身份,证书中显示公司名称,适合企业官网。
- EV证书(扩展验证):最高级别验证,浏览器地址栏显示绿色公司名称,适合银行、金融类网站。价格昂贵,不推荐普通用户使用。
6.2 按覆盖域名数量分类
- 单域名证书:仅保护一个域名(如 www.example.com),不包含根域名(example.com),需额外配置。
- 双域名证书:可保护两个域名,如 www.example.com 和 example.com。
- 多域名证书(SAN):可保护多个不同域名,适合拥有多个站点的用户。
- 泛域名证书(Wildcard):保护主域名及其所有子域名(如 *.example.com),适合SaaS平台、多租户系统。
对于大多数个人站长,选择DV级别的单域名或泛域名便宜的SSL证书即可满足需求。
第七章:宝塔面板SSL配置常见问题与解决方案
在实际使用中,用户可能会遇到以下问题:
7.1 申请Let's Encrypt证书失败
原因:域名未正确解析、80端口未开放、服务器时间不同步等。
解决方案:
- 确保域名已解析到服务器IP,且生效(可通过
ping 域名
验证)。 - 检查安全组/防火墙是否放行80端口。
- 执行
date
命令查看服务器时间,若偏差过大,执行ntpdate ntp.aliyun.com
同步时间。
7.2 部署SSL后网站无法访问
原因:证书与私钥不匹配、Nginx配置错误、未强制HTTPS跳转。
解决方案:
- 确认证书和私钥内容正确无误,无多余空格或换行。
- 在宝塔面板“网站”设置中,点击“配置文件”,检查SSL相关配置是否完整。
- 启用“强制HTTPS”,确保HTTP自动跳转到HTTPS。
7.3 混合内容警告(Mixed Content)
现象:浏览器显示“不安全”提示,因页面中加载了HTTP资源(如图片、JS、CSS)。
解决方案:
- 将网站内所有资源链接改为HTTPS或相对路径(//example.com/image.jpg)。
- 使用宝塔面板的“网站”功能,批量替换数据库中的HTTP链接为HTTPS。
第八章:进阶技巧——自动化与安全加固
除了基础配置,宝塔面板还支持更多高级功能,进一步提升网站安全性与运维效率。
8.1 自动续签Let's Encrypt证书
宝塔面板默认已开启Let's Encrypt自动续签任务,无需手动操作。你可在“计划任务”中查看名为“续签Let's Encrypt证书”的任务,确保其状态为“正常”。
8.2 使用宝塔防火墙
在“安全”模块中,可启用宝塔防火墙,设置IP黑白名单、CC防护、端口防护等,有效抵御DDoS和暴力破解攻击。
8.3 定期备份网站与数据库
通过“计划任务”设置自动备份,将网站文件和数据库定期上传至云存储(如阿里云OSS、腾讯云COS),防止数据丢失。
第九章:成本控制——如何以最低成本实现安全建站?
对于预算有限的用户,合理控制成本至关重要。以下是一套高性价比建站方案:
- 服务器:选择入门级云服务器(如1核2G,约50-100元/月)。
- 面板:使用宝塔面板免费版,功能足够。
- SSL证书:优先考虑便宜的SSL证书,如Sectigo DV单域名证书,年费仅需几十元,远低于传统报价。
- CDN加速:结合免费CDN(如Cloudflare)或低价国内CDN,提升访问速度并隐藏源站IP。
通过以上组合,你可以在极低成本下,搭建一个安全、稳定、高性能的HTTPS网站。
特别推荐:通过宝塔面板,好用的SSL证书渠道购买SSL证书,不仅价格实惠,还提供专业技术支持,确保部署无忧。
第十章:案例分享——从零到HTTPS上线全过程
以下是一个真实案例:小李是一名自由职业者,想搭建个人作品展示网站。
- 购买腾讯云1核2G服务器(99元/年)。
- 安装宝塔面板,部署LNMP环境。
- 注册域名 example.com,并解析到服务器IP。
- 在宝塔面板添加站点,上传静态HTML作品集。
- 通过宝塔面板,好用的SSL证书购买Sectigo DV单域名证书(38元/年)。
- 在宝塔面板“SSL”选项卡中粘贴证书和私钥,启用强制HTTPS。
- 测试访问 https://example.com,浏览器显示安全锁图标,网站加载正常。
整个过程耗时不到1小时,总成本不足150元/年,却实现了专业级的安全建站效果。
结语:让安全建站变得简单
宝塔面板的出现,真正实现了“让不懂技术的人也能轻松管理服务器”的愿景。配合便宜的SSL证书,即使是预算有限的个人用户,也能快速搭建一个安全、可信、高性能的HTTPS网站。
无论你是新手站长,还是经验丰富的开发者,宝塔面板都值得你尝试。它不仅节省了大量运维时间,更通过标准化的操作流程,降低了人为配置错误的风险。
现在就行动起来,访问宝塔面板,好用的SSL证书,为你的网站开启HTTPS安全之旅吧!
记住:安全不是奢侈品,而是现代网站的必需品。而宝塔面板,正是你通往安全建站之路的最佳伙伴。
评论(已关闭)
评论已关闭